VBR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review

1,426 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ard Small-Cap Value ETF (VBR)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$17.9B — up 12% from $16.1B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 114 funds opened new VBR positions and 37 closed out — a net gain of 77 holders — while 553 added to existing stakes and 516 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Bank of America, adding an estimated $318M. The largest seller was Goldman Sachs, cutting an estimated $207M.
